While using the computer for a long time, unnecessary files are stored in the computer such as installation and deletion of various applications, accumulation of data files, storage of Temporary Internet Files etc. when browsing the website on the Internet. As a result, the hard disk capacity often tends to become full by increasing it.
Disk Cleanup is useful in such cases in Windows 7 and 8, and it’s be also equipped with as a basic system tool.
This function increases the free space of the hard disk by deleting unnecessary files, such as deleting temporary files and system files on the drive and emptying the recycle bin.

Cleaning up system files
When deletion of the above unnecessary file is completed, you can delete the system file which is no longer needed this time.For example, you can delete the installation file of a previous windows version created during the upgrade to Windows 10.
As a point to notice here, this file is fairly large in file size, and it is a file necessary for executing 「recovery」when you want to return to the previous OS version from Windows 10, so be careful when deleting.
